Our bodies need vitamin C on a daily basis. Since we can’t create it on our own, we have to get it elsewhere (think fruits, veggies, and wellness supplements). Applying topical vitamin C in your daily skincare routine touts a long list of positives cheered by derms + pros. Let's break down our favorite 5.

01. age-defying properties of vitamin C (1, 2)

Induces collagen synthesis and enhances barrier lipid production, which tightens, firms, and lessens the depth of fine lines + wrinkles.

Adding topical vitamin C to your routine can significantly enhance collagen synthesis, a vital process for maintaining a youthful complexion. By stimulating collagen production, vitamin C serum can help maintain skin health and resilience, effectively reducing the appearance of fine lines and providing a firmer, more youthful look. This is especially crucial for those concerned with premature aging and seeking healthy skin.  

 

02. anti-inflammatory (2)

Inhibits pro-inflammatory cytokines, fighting against acne and calming other skin inflammations such as rosacea.

For individuals with sensitive skin, incorporating vitamin C into their daily regimen offers soothing anti-inflammatory benefits. This powerhouse ingredient targets cells directly, reducing redness and discomfort associated with skin inflammations. It's a gentle yet effective way to achieve healthy skin without exacerbating sensitive skin conditions.  

 

03. evens skin tone (1, 2)

Brightens hyperpigmentation and fades dark spots by decreasing melanin synthesis.

The benefits of using vitamin C for face extends to correcting hyperpigmentation and fading dark spots, offering a more even skin tone for all skin types. Its ability to inhibit melanin synthesis means that consistent application of vitamin C can lead to a clearer and more consistent complexion.  

 

04. evens skin texture (1)

Prevents scarring and heals wounds by increasing fibroblast formation in skin cells.

Beyond its color-correcting capabilities, vitamin C plays a crucial role in enhancing skin texture by promoting the repair and renewal of skin cells. This action helps minimize scars and smooth out imperfections, making vitamin C an essential component of any skincare routine aimed at achieving a smooth and glowing complexion.  

 

05. antioxidizes (1, 2)

Neutralizes free radicals and removes oxidants found in environmental toxins and UVA/B exposure, repairing and defending against sun damage (when paired with SPF + Vitamin E).

The antioxidative properties of vitamin C provide a protective shield against environmental aggressors like UV exposure and pollution, which are known to cause sun damage and accelerate aging. By neutralizing harmful free radicals, vitamin C serum helps maintain skin health, preventing oxidative stress and promoting a radiant appearance.
